How does investing in digital currencies compare to investing in traditional assets?
Jamaica CapitleOct 26, 2020 · 5 years ago3 answers
What are the differences between investing in digital currencies and investing in traditional assets?
3 answers
- mezlinOct 06, 2020 · 5 years agoInvesting in digital currencies and investing in traditional assets are two different approaches to wealth accumulation. Digital currencies, such as Bitcoin and Ethereum, are decentralized and operate on blockchain technology, while traditional assets, such as stocks and bonds, are regulated by central authorities and traded on traditional exchanges. Digital currencies offer the potential for high returns but also come with high volatility and risk. Traditional assets, on the other hand, are generally considered more stable but may offer lower returns. It's important to carefully evaluate your risk tolerance and investment goals before deciding which approach is right for you.
